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is: A Systematic Approach to Diagnosis

Id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is (IPF) is often misdiagnosed or diagnosed at an advanced stage, since it may mimic other diseases. This one-hour monograph highlights a systematic approach to overcome the challenges associated with the early and accurate diagnosis of id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is. After completing the monograph, the participant will be able to:

  • Differentiate id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is (IPF) from other interstitial lung diseases (ILDs)
  • Formulate a higher index of suspicion for the early recognition of IPF
  • Summarize the clinical, radiographic, and pathologic tools used to identify IPF
  • Diagnose IPF earlier and with greater accuracy, improving patient outcomes
